# One Compliance Vault

> All records, one export, retention stated in one place.

Each regime names its own inspector, its own record and its own number of years. A farm that spreads nitrogen, sprays, claims a payment and sells into Europe answers to four of them at once. The vault is the place where those four records sit side by side with their retention periods, so that one export answers whichever inspector arrives.

## The Law, In Plain Words

There is no single law about a compliance vault. There is a retention period in each law, and they differ.

| Record                             | Keep for                                                                                                                 | Set by                                                                                                                                               | Inspector                                                                                                              |
| ---------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Nitrogen record, England           | Five years after the record stopped being current                                                                        | The Nitrate Pollution Prevention Regulations 2015, regulation 35 \[1]                                                                                | Environment Agency \[1]                                                                                                |
| Nitrogen record, Wales             | Five years                                                                                                               | The Water Resources (Control of Agricultural Pollution) (Wales) Regulations 2021, regulation 43 \[6]                                                 | Natural Resources Wales \[6]                                                                                           |
| Nitrogen record, Scotland          | Five years from the end of the year it relates to                                                                        | The Action Programme for Nitrate Vulnerable Zones (Scotland) Regulations 2008, regulation 26 \[7]                                                    | Scottish Government Rural Payments and Inspections Division \[7]                                                       |
| Nitrogen record, Northern Ireland  | Prepared by 30 June of the following year, then kept five years                                                          | The Nutrient Action Programme Regulations (Northern Ireland) 2019, regulation 27 \[8]                                                                | DAERA \[8]                                                                                                             |
| Spray record, Great Britain and EU | At least three years                                                                                                     | Regulation (EC) No 1107/2009, Article 67 \[2]                                                                                                        | HSE in Great Britain; the national authority in each member state \[3]                                                 |
| Spray record, United States        | Two years                                                                                                                | 40 CFR 170.311 for the employer's application display and record; 7 CFR 110.3 for a certified applicator's restricted use pesticide record \[9]\[10] | State agencies for the Worker Protection Standard; USDA and state representatives for restricted use records \[9]\[10] |
| SFI evidence                       | At least seven years from the agreement end or termination date                                                          | SFI26 scheme rules \[4]                                                                                                                              | Rural Payments Agency \[4]                                                                                             |
| EUDR dossier                       | For as long as the operator needs it; the reference number of a simplified declaration is kept downstream for five years | Regulation (EU) 2023/1115, as amended by Regulation (EU) 2025/2650 \[5]\[11]                                                                         | The EU operator placing the product, and its competent authority \[5]                                                  |

Two things follow. The longest period wins on a farm that holds all four records, so nothing is let go before seven years. And the record for one regime is often the evidence for another: a nitrogen application is an NVZ record, a Farming Rules for Water record and the evidence for an SFI nutrient action at the same time.

## Where It Applies

The same pattern of overlapping periods holds outside the UK. An EU grower keeps the nitrogen record its action programme sets under the Nitrates Directive, the three-year spray record under Article 67, and the evidence for its eco-scheme claim \[2]\[12]. A US grower keeps the nutrient plan and records its state sets, the two-year Worker Protection Standard display, the two-year restricted use pesticide record and, where it sells into Europe, the EUDR dossier its buyer asks for \[9]\[10]\[13]. In every case the retention period is set by the law, not by the software that holds the record.

## What AgriHub360 Keeps

The vault is the one place every record in this group is kept and exported from: the nitrogen record, the spray log, the SFI actions with their evidence and the EUDR dossier. Each record shows the retention period the regime that applies to it sets, taken from the table above, so you can see when a record may be let go.

The compliance pack is one export for one inspection. You choose the period and the nation. The pack bundles the records in the shape that nation's regime asks for, as a PDF or a share link. Where a record has nothing in the period, the pack says "nothing recorded". The inspector sees a gap that was checked.
